**Offline mode basics — Fernwhistle survey app**

Welcome! When field crews lose signal, the app queues submissions in a local store and syncs when connectivity returns. Don't clear app storage during an investigation — you'll nuke the queue. To check sync health, open the debug panel and look at the pending count; anything over 200 means the merge worker stalled. Restart it from the admin screen. The trace token for the last known-good sync run follows.

session token of kahag-bawip = htk6_729d08

## Ticket #4471: `shrinkbatch` CLI leaks auth header in verbose logs

Hey, flagging this for review. Repro:

1. Install shrinkbatch v2.3 from the Quillfork registry.
2. Run `shrinkbatch --resize 50% --verbose ./photos`.
3. Check stdout — the full Authorization header gets printed on every upload retry.

That's obviously bad if logs get shipped anywhere. To reproduce against the sandbox yourself, use this token.

login token, yajeg-fawif: eyJhbGciOiJIUzI1NiIsInR5cCI6IkpXVCJ9.eyJzdWIiOiIEdPQYnZXaZIn0.HSRTnYZBx0Qc

# Service Accounts: String Extraction

The `extract-i18n` script pulls translatable strings from all Bramblewick repos and pushes them to the Glossa service. It runs under the `i18n-extractor` service account. Do not run it under your personal account; Glossa rate-limits individual users aggressively. The account has write access to the staging catalog only. Set the token in your shell before invoking the script. The current staging token is below.

API key for kahap-kafog: zpat15_6qzxZ7YR8aDwjmp

Ticket #—: Export retries blocked by locked vault

The nightly Fernbrook report exports failed three times and the retry job now can't read signing credentials because the Larkstone vault auto-locked after repeated auth errors. Exports will keep failing until the vault is reopened and the retry queue is drained. To unseal the vault and resume retries, enter the phrase below.

recovery phrase for yajof-bagap: oliwyn-ulaael